We are seeking a Product Cyber Security Project Engineer to enable S&C's cyber security vision for product development to include embedded IOT devices as well as cloud-based, desktop and mobile applications. The skillset requires a technical understanding of cyber security best practices, implementation with the ability to clearly communicate cyber security issues to technical leaders with Product Development. Prior experience with information security assessments, controls, and testing is essential for this position. Cyber security experience maintaining critical infrastructure is preferred. The successful candidate will join a high-performance and cross-functional team. Key Responsibilities:
- Development of cyber security risk assessments
- Develop cybersecurity test procedures and participate in cybersecurity vulnerability scans/assessments using common tools.
- Outstanding analytical skills and the initiative to remain current with new changes in the cyber security technical field.
- Assist in developing cyber security educational material
- Participate in evaluating proposed projects, software vendors, and S&C business practices for potential cyber concerns, and assist in the development of policy and procedure to address the concerns
- Participate in Cyber security code reviews
- Develop policies and procedures that will enhance product cyber security and mitigate emerging threats through multi-year roadmaps
- Participate in ongoing activities and strategic planning efforts intend to address emerging security threats and to further enhance S&C's cyber posture
What you'll Need to Succeed:
- Experience with common security tools for detecting and monitoring vulnerabilities
- Experience with embedded systems and cloud-based applications
- Understanding of industry standards including the following:
o NIST - 800-53 Security Controls o NERC CIP
- Bachelor's degree in computer science or other related technical degree and relevant cyber security certifications.
- 5 years of experience as a cyber security engineer
- 2 years of experience in a product development environment.
- Industry experience with applicable product cybersecurity standards such as IEEE 1686, NIST 800-53, IEC 62351, and NERC-CIP
- Experience with implementing product cybersecurity and data security controls
- Ability to map necessary cybersecurity requirements to new products based on risk and cost factors
